Output 8e5963e45038ffc3db2f3e68faae23004cd56e63b5c4f7d9ccbd43b8a4fd54a9:2

value
800000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 97e8a26d1739588ea3044e4a0c3c38a179e32589ca60417c1bdeb3779b44ec92
address
tb1pjl52ymgh89vgagcyfe9qc0pc59u7xfvfefsyzlqmm6eh0x6yajfqt3fyx5
transaction
8e5963e45038ffc3db2f3e68faae23004cd56e63b5c4f7d9ccbd43b8a4fd54a9
confirmations
58138
spent
true